Understanding the Power Requirements

Modern early education devices demand more than just basic energy supply. They require:

  • 12-24 hours continuous operation
  • 500+ charge cycles
  • Temperature resistance from -20°C to 60°C

The Lithium Advantage in Numbers

ParameterTraditional BatteryCylindrical Li-ion
Energy Density100-150 Wh/kg250-300 Wh/kg
Cycle Life200 cycles500-1000 cycles
Charge Time4-6 hours1.5-2 hours

Safety First: Non-Negotiables

All our power solutions meet:

  • UN38.3 transportation requirements
  • IEC 62133 safety standards
  • ROHS environmental directives
